摘要
目的对一起由多种血清型副溶血性弧菌引起的食物中毒病原菌进行毒力基因及分子分型研究。方法参照国家标准方法对事件中可疑样品进行病原菌分离鉴定,对分离的副溶血性弧菌进行血清学试验,采用荧光定量PCR检测菌株的毒力基因耐热直接溶血素基因(tdh)、耐热直接溶血素相关溶血素基因(trh)与不耐热溶血素基因(tlh),并用脉冲场凝胶电泳(PFGE)对分离到的菌株进行分子分型。结果从24份病人标本和1份剩余食品中检出副溶血性弧菌25株;血清型分布为O4:K8 4株,O3:K6 19株,O4:KUT 1株和O3:KUT 1株;分离到的25株副溶血性弧菌毒力基因检测均为tdh+tlh+trh-;PFGE聚类分析显示,不同血清型菌株分为不同的簇,同一血清型菌株的PFGE条带型间存在1~2个条带的差异,菌株间存在关联。结论这是一起由多种血清型副溶血性弧菌引起的食物中毒。
Objective To investigate virulence genes and molecular typing for pathogens from a food poisoning case caused by multiple serotypes of Vibrio parahaemolyticus.Methods Foodborne pathogen from those suspicious foodborne poisoning samples were isolated and identified.Vibrio parahaemolyticus isolated was tested by serological experiments.The strain’s virulence genes tdh(thermostable direct hemolysin),trh(tdh related hemolysin),and tlh(thermolabile emolysin) were analyzed by real-time PCR,and molecular typing was performed on the isolated strains using pulsed-field gel electrophoresis(PFGE).Results In this study,25 strains of Vibrio parahaemolyticus were obtained from 24 patients and one left-over food.The distribution of serotype included 4 strains of O4:K8,19 strains of O3:K6,1 strain of O4:KUT,and 1 strain of O3:KUT.The virulence genes for the 25 isolated strains of Vibrio parahaemolyticus were all identified as tdh+tlh+trh-;PFGE analysis indicated that different serotypes were divided into different clusters,while the difference of 1 to 2 strips existed between the PFGE strips for the same serotype strains,and correlation was found among strains.Conclusions This is a food poisoning case caused by multiple serotypes of Vibrio parahaemolyticus.
